Fish Scalers Market Size, Share 2026


MARKET INSIGHTS

The global fish scalers market size was valued at USD 843.5 million in 2025. The market is projected to grow from USD 885.7 million in 2026 to USD 1.22 billion by 2034, exhibiting a CAGR of 4.1% during the forecast period.

Fish scalers are essential tools designed to efficiently remove the small, rigid plates, or scales, that grow out of the skin of a fish. This process is a critical preparatory step in both commercial and domestic food processing, ensuring the final product is suitable for cooking and consumption. The devices range from simple manual scrapers to advanced electric units that significantly improve throughput and worker safety in high-volume environments.

Market growth is primarily fueled by the robust expansion of the global seafood industry, which is itself driven by rising consumer demand for protein-rich diets. The increasing automation in fish processing factories to meet stringent hygiene standards and improve operational efficiency is a significant driver. However, the market faces challenges from the growing popularity of pre-processed and scale-free fish products offered by retailers. Key players like Trifisk Manufacturing and SF.Technology are focusing on developing more ergonomic and higher-capacity electric scalers to cater to the evolving needs of the commercial sector.

MARKET DYNAMICS

MARKET DRIVERS

Rising Global Seafood Consumption and Demand for Processed Fish to Drive Market Growth

The global appetite for seafood is a primary engine for the fish scalers market. Global per capita fish consumption has risen consistently, reaching over 20 kilograms annually, with projections indicating continued growth. This surge is fueled by increasing awareness of the health benefits associated with fish, such as high-quality protein and omega-3 fatty acids. As demand climbs, the pressure on commercial fisheries, aquaculture farms, and processing facilities to improve efficiency and throughput intensifies. Manual scaling becomes a significant bottleneck in high-volume environments, creating a strong pull for mechanized solutions. The processed seafood segment, which includes value-added products like fillets and ready-to-cook items, is expanding rapidly. In this context, efficient descaling is a critical preparatory step, directly influencing yield, product quality, and operational speed. Consequently, investments in automated processing lines, where electric fish scalers are integral components, are becoming more common to meet the scale of global demand and maintain profitability.

Technological Advancements and Product Innovation in Electric Scalers to Boost Adoption

Technological evolution is a significant driver, particularly for the electric fish scaler segment. Modern electric scalers are a far cry from early models, now featuring enhanced motor efficiency, variable speed controls, and ergonomic designs that reduce operator fatigue. Innovations include the development of scalers with specialized brush heads for different fish species, improved water resistance for easier cleaning, and integration with countertop or benchtop systems for small to medium-scale operations. These advancements address key pain points of traditional manual scaling labor intensity, inconsistent results, and slower processing times. For instance, newer models from leading manufacturers boast processing capacities that can be several times faster than manual methods, a critical factor for businesses facing labor shortages or high wage pressures. The continuous R&D focus on making these machines more durable, user-friendly, and adaptable to various fish sizes is lowering the barrier to entry for smaller restaurants and fish markets, thereby expanding the total addressable market beyond large-scale processing factories.

Stringent Food Safety and Hygiene Regulations to Propel Market Demand

Increasingly stringent global and regional food safety standards are compelling seafood handlers to adopt more controlled and hygienic processing methods. Manual scaling can lead to cross-contamination, inconsistent removal of scales, and potential foreign material hazards if scales are not thoroughly cleaned from the work area and the fish itself. Regulatory bodies emphasize Hazard Analysis and Critical Control Point (HACCP) principles, where consistency and cleanliness are paramount. Electric and even advanced manual scalers are designed for easier sanitation, often constructed with food-grade stainless steel and designed to minimize scale scatter. They provide a more standardized output, which is easier to inspect and verify for compliance. This regulatory environment acts as a powerful driver, especially in developed markets like North America and Europe, where food safety protocols are rigorously enforced. Adopting dedicated scaling equipment is no longer just about efficiency; it is becoming a necessary investment to ensure compliance, reduce the risk of recalls, and protect brand reputation in a competitive marketplace.

MARKET RESTRAINTS

High Initial Investment and Operational Costs of Electric Scalers to Limit Widespread Adoption

While electric fish scalers offer superior efficiency, their adoption is significantly restrained by cost factors. The capital expenditure for a commercial-grade electric scaler can be substantial, often representing a major investment for small to medium-sized enterprises (SMEs) such as independent fish markets, local restaurants, and small processing units. This initial outlay includes not only the machine itself but also potential costs for installation, maintenance contracts, and operator training. Furthermore, operational costs add up, including electricity consumption, periodic replacement of brushes or scaling drums, and specialized cleaning agents. In many developing regions and for businesses operating on thin margins, this total cost of ownership is prohibitive. These entities continue to rely on low-cost manual scalers or even traditional hand tools, prioritizing low upfront cost over long-term labor savings. This economic barrier segments the market sharply, confining high-end electric scaler sales primarily to large-scale, high-throughput processing factories and well-capitalized hospitality chains, thereby restraining overall market volume growth.

Durability and Maintenance Challenges in Harsh Operating Environments to Hinder Growth

The operational environment for fish scaling equipment is inherently challenging, characterized by constant exposure to water, salt, fish debris, and rigorous daily use. This poses a significant restraint on product longevity and reliability. Electric scalers, with their motors, electrical components, and moving parts, are particularly susceptible to corrosion, wear, and mechanical failure in such conditions. Frequent breakdowns lead to costly repairs, production downtime, and the need for readily available technical service a resource not always accessible in remote fishing ports or smaller towns. The perception, and often the reality, of high maintenance requirements makes potential buyers cautious. While manufacturers design for durability, the harsh reality of commercial seafood processing tests these limits. This concern pushes many users towards simpler, more robust manual tools that, while slower, are perceived as less prone to catastrophic failure and easier to fix locally, thus acting as a persistent restraint on the faster adoption of automated solutions.

Strong Cultural Preference for Traditional Manual Methods in Key Markets to Slow Transition

In many regions, especially across parts of Asia, Africa, and even within artisanal fishing communities worldwide, fish scaling is deeply embedded in traditional food preparation practices. There is a strong cultural and skill-based preference for manual methods using knives or simple hand-held scalers. This preference is not merely about cost; it is often tied to perceptions of quality, care, and the preservation of artisanal craftsmanship. Some buyers in premium markets specifically seek out hand-processed fish, believing it results in less damage to the delicate skin and flesh. Furthermore, in economies with lower labor costs, the financial imperative to replace human labor with machines is less acute. The widespread availability of low-cost labor sustains manual scaling as a viable, culturally entrenched practice. This creates a substantial market segment that is resistant to technological displacement, acting as a powerful socio-cultural restraint on the growth of the mechanical and electric fish scaler market in these significant geographical areas.

MARKET CHALLENGES

Lack of Standardization and Scalability Across Diverse Fish Species to Challenge Manufacturers

A core technical challenge facing the fish scalers market is the incredible diversity of the raw material fish themselves. Species vary dramatically in size, shape, scale type (from the large, hard scales of carp to the tiny, adherent scales of mackerel), and skin toughness. A scaler effective for a round fish like salmon may perform poorly on a flatfish like flounder. This diversity forces manufacturers to design specialized attachments or even entirely different machine models, complicating production, inventory, and marketing. For end-users, particularly processors handling multiple species, this can mean investing in several machines or compromising on efficiency for some varieties. Achieving a truly universal, high-performance scaler remains an engineering challenge. This lack of standardization fragments the market and can lead to customer dissatisfaction if a machine does not meet expectations for a particular species, posing an ongoing challenge for product development and market penetration.

Other Challenges

Intense Competition from Low-Cost Manual Alternatives

The market faces relentless competition from inexpensive, non-powered manual scalers and simple knives. These tools have negligible upfront cost, require no energy, and have an indefinite lifespan with basic care. For a vast number of small-scale vendors, street food sellers, and household users, this value proposition is unbeatable. This saturation of the market with low-end alternatives creates a ceiling for the adoption of premium products, forcing electric scaler manufacturers to compete primarily on the basis of labor savings and hygiene benefits that only translate into a compelling return on investment for specific, high-volume commercial users.

Supply Chain Volatility and Raw Material Price Fluctuations

Manufacturers of fish scalers are susceptible to global supply chain disruptions and price volatility for key raw materials, such as stainless steel, copper for motors, and specialized plastics. Geopolitical tensions, trade policies, and logistical bottlenecks can lead to increased production costs and delayed component deliveries. These pressures squeeze profit margins and can force price increases onto end-users, making capital equipment purchases even more daunting during periods of economic uncertainty. Managing this volatility while trying to offer competitively priced, reliable products is a persistent operational and strategic challenge for companies in this space.

MARKET OPPORTUNITIES

Expansion of Aquaculture and Integrated Processing Facilities to Create Lucrative Opportunities

The rapid growth of the aquaculture industry presents a substantial, long-term opportunity for the fish scalers market. As aquaculture production now supplies over half of all fish for human consumption, these large-scale farms require efficient, on-site processing to maintain product freshness and value. Modern aquaculture operations are increasingly vertical, incorporating hatcheries, grow-out ponds, and processing plants in one location. This integration creates a perfect environment for the adoption of semi-automated and automated processing equipment, including high-capacity electric scalers. The controlled, consistent size and species profile of farmed fish, such as tilapia, pangasius, and salmon, make them ideally suited for mechanized scaling. Investment in modern processing infrastructure within the aquaculture sector is rising globally, driven by the need for efficiency and export-quality standards. Manufacturers who can tailor scalable, robust solutions for these high-volume, specialized environments are poised to capture a significant and growing segment of the market.

Development of Compact and Affordable Electric Scalers for the SME and Hospitality Sector

A significant blue ocean opportunity lies in innovating down the cost and size curve to serve the vast small and medium enterprise (SME) market. This includes independent seafood restaurants, hotel kitchens, catering services, and medium-sized retailers. The current market often presents a stark choice between fully manual tools and large, expensive industrial machines. There is a growing opportunity for manufacturers to develop a new category of compact, countertop electric scalers that are affordable, easy to use and clean, and reliable for moderate daily volume. Success in this space requires a focus on design simplification, cost-effective manufacturing, and demonstrating a clear, fast return on investment through labor savings and improved consistency for these businesses. Penetrating this underserved segment could dramatically expand the total addressable market and drive volume growth for the electric scaler category.

Strategic Focus on After-Sales Service and Rental Models to Enhance Market Penetration

To overcome the barrier of high initial cost, forward-thinking companies can explore innovative business models. Developing strong after-sales service networks, including readily available spare parts and responsive technical support, builds customer confidence and reduces the perceived risk of investment. More strategically, offering equipment leasing or rental programs could be a game-changer, particularly for seasonal businesses or those wanting to trial a machine before committing to a purchase. This "scaling-as-a-service" approach lowers the entry barrier, improves cash flow for customers, and can build long-term client relationships. Furthermore, partnering with seafood equipment distributors and integrators to bundle scalers with other processing equipment (like filleters or skinners) can create attractive, turn-key solutions for new processing lines. These strategic initiatives in sales and service provide a pathway to deeper market penetration and customer loyalty in a competitive landscape.

COMPETITIVE LANDSCAPE

Key Industry Players

Innovation and Efficiency Drive Competition in a Fragmented Market

The competitive landscape of the global fish scalers market is highly fragmented, characterized by a mix of established international suppliers, specialized equipment manufacturers, and numerous regional and local players. This fragmentation is primarily because the market serves diverse end-users, from large-scale industrial processing factories to individual restaurants and food markets, each with specific price and performance requirements. While no single company holds a dominant global share, competition is intensifying as players focus on product differentiation through technological innovation, material quality, and operational efficiency.

Trifisk Manufacturing and SF.Technology are recognized as significant players, particularly in the commercial and industrial segments. Their strength lies in offering robust, high-capacity electric scaling systems designed for continuous operation in processing plants. These companies have built strong distribution networks in key seafood-producing regions, which is a critical factor for market penetration. Meanwhile, companies like Yamasho and Copora have carved out substantial market share by providing a wide range of products, from manual tools for artisanal use to mid-range electric models, catering to the broad middle market.

The growth of these leading companies is directly tied to the global expansion of aquaculture and seafood processing industries. As demand for processed fish rises, driven by changing consumer diets and retail requirements, the need for efficient, hygienic, and labor-saving scaling equipment grows in parallel. Consequently, key players are actively engaged in research and development to introduce more energy-efficient, easier-to-clean, and durable scalers. Recent developments have seen a push towards automation integration, where scaling units are designed to seamlessly fit into larger processing lines, a trend particularly evident among suppliers targeting large processing factories.

Furthermore, the competitive dynamics are influenced by regional production hubs. For instance, Asian manufacturers are strong in cost-competitive manual and basic electric models, serving the vast domestic and Southeast Asian markets. European and North American players, however, often compete on the basis of premium build quality, food safety certifications, and advanced features like variable speed controls and enhanced safety mechanisms. This regional specialization means that while the market is global, competitive strategies must be tailored to local industry standards and customer expectations. Companies are increasingly strengthening their market presence not just through product launches, but also via strategic partnerships with food equipment distributors and participation in major international trade fairs for the fishing and food processing industries.

FISH SCALERS MARKET TRENDS

Automation and Electrification to Emerge as a Dominant Trend in the Market

The global fish scalers market is undergoing a significant transformation driven by the accelerating shift from manual to electric and automated scaling solutions. This trend is fundamentally reshaping demand patterns, with the electric segment projected to reach a market value of several hundred million dollars by 2034, exhibiting a compound annual growth rate significantly higher than that of the overall market. The primary catalyst is the relentless pursuit of operational efficiency and labor cost reduction within commercial seafood processing. Electric scalers, which can process fish up to three to five times faster than manual methods, directly address labor shortages and rising wage pressures, particularly in developed markets like North America and Europe. Furthermore, advancements in motor technology and ergonomic design have led to the development of more durable, user-friendly, and energy-efficient electric models. These innovations not only enhance throughput in high-volume environments like processing factories but also improve workplace safety by reducing repetitive strain injuries. The integration of variable speed controls and specialized attachments for different fish species further refines the precision and versatility of electric scalers, making them indispensable for modern, scalable seafood operations aiming for consistent quality and higher yield.

Other Trends

Rising Demand from the Food Service Sector

The expansion of the global food service industry, particularly the full-service restaurant and quick-service restaurant segments, is creating sustained demand for efficient fish preparation tools. As consumer preference for seafood continues to grow, with global per capita consumption increasing steadily, restaurants are under pressure to streamline back-of-house operations. The adoption of professional-grade fish scalers, especially semi-automatic models, allows kitchens to maintain freshness and reduce preparation time significantly. This trend is particularly pronounced in regions with strong seafood culinary traditions, such as East Asia and Southern Europe, where the volume of fish prepared daily necessitates reliable, quick equipment. The market is responding with compact, easy-to-clean designs tailored for commercial kitchens, bridging the gap between high-capacity industrial scalers and basic manual tools. This segment's growth is further supported by stringent food safety regulations, as modern scalers are designed with hygiene-first features like seamless bodies and food-grade materials to prevent contamination.

Focus on Sustainability and Waste Reduction

A growing emphasis on sustainability across the seafood value chain is influencing product development and purchasing decisions in the fish scalers market. Modern scaling equipment is increasingly engineered to maximize meat yield and minimize waste, a critical factor given that seafood processing waste can account for a substantial portion of the catch. Advanced scalers are designed to remove scales cleanly without damaging the underlying skin, preserving more edible product. This focus on yield optimization is not just an economic imperative but also an environmental one, aligning with global initiatives to reduce food waste. Concurrently, manufacturers are exploring the use of more sustainable materials and longer-lasting components to improve the lifecycle environmental footprint of their products. This trend dovetails with the broader industry movement towards traceability and efficiency, where every step of processing, including scaling, is scrutinized for its resource use. As a result, the market is seeing a gradual but steady preference for robust, low-maintenance scalers that offer consistent performance over time, reducing the frequency of replacement and associated material consumption.

Regional Analysis: Fish Scalers Market

North America

The North American market for fish scalers is characterized by a high degree of technological adoption and stringent food safety regulations, particularly from bodies like the U.S. Food and Drug Administration (FDA) and the Canadian Food Inspection Agency (CFIA). This regulatory environment prioritizes hygiene and operational efficiency, driving demand for advanced, automated equipment. The U.S. market, estimated at a significant value in 2025, leads the region, fueled by a robust foodservice industry, large-scale seafood processing plants, and a strong consumer preference for prepared seafood. The trend is decisively shifting from manual to electric and automated scalers to meet high-volume throughput requirements and reduce labor costs. Major manufacturers and suppliers have a strong presence here, catering to both commercial kitchens and industrial processing facilities. However, market growth faces the challenge of high initial capital investment for advanced systems, which can be a barrier for smaller establishments. The focus remains on durability, ease of cleaning, and compliance with health codes, making North America a key market for premium, high-performance fish scaling solutions.

Europe

Europe presents a mature yet innovation-driven market for fish scalers, shaped by rigorous EU-wide regulations on food safety, equipment hygiene, and worker safety under directives like the Machinery Directive and EHEDG guidelines. The region's well-established seafood processing industry in countries like Norway, Iceland, Spain, and the United Kingdom necessitates reliable and efficient scaling technology. There is a pronounced emphasis on sustainability and ergonomics, with manufacturers developing equipment that minimizes water usage, reduces waste, and improves operator comfort. The adoption of stainless-steel, corrosion-resistant designs is standard due to hygiene mandates. While the market for manual scalers persists in artisanal and small-scale operations, the industrial segment is dominated by electric and integrated processing lines. The Nordic countries, with their large fishing fleets, are particularly significant consumers of high-capacity scaling machinery. Market dynamics are influenced by the need to modernize aging equipment in some processing plants and the continuous push for higher automation levels to offset labor shortages and ensure consistent product quality across the supply chain.

Asia-Pacific

Asia-Pacific is unequivocally the largest and fastest-growing market for fish scalers globally, both in terms of volume and consumption potential. This dominance is anchored by the massive seafood production and consumption in China, followed by key players like Japan, India, Vietnam, and Thailand. China's market size is projected to reach a substantial figure by 2034, reflecting its central role in global aquaculture and processing. The region's market is distinctly bifurcated: a vast, cost-sensitive segment reliant on simple manual scalers for small vendors and local markets, and a rapidly expanding industrial segment adopting semi-automatic and fully electric models. This growth is propelled by rising disposable incomes, urbanization, expansion of supermarket chains, and the formalization of the food processing sector. Governments are investing in port and processing infrastructure, which indirectly boosts demand for commercial-grade equipment. Japanese manufacturers are often at the forefront of precision engineering in this space. The key challenge lies in the wide disparity in technological adoption, but the long-term trajectory points towards increased mechanization as labor costs rise and food safety standards become more stringent across the region.

South America

The South American fish scalers market is emerging, with growth intrinsically linked to the region's substantial fishing resources and expanding aquaculture sector, particularly in Chile, Peru, and Brazil. The market currently exhibits a strong preference for affordable and durable manual tools, as the artisanal fishing community and small to medium-sized processors form a significant portion of the user base. Economic volatility and currency fluctuations, however, can constrain capital expenditure for advanced machinery, limiting the penetration of high-end electric scalers to larger export-oriented processing plants. These larger facilities, which must comply with international export standards, are the primary drivers for adopting more automated scaling solutions to ensure efficiency and consistency. The regulatory landscape is developing but uneven across countries, which affects the pace of equipment modernization. Nonetheless, the region holds considerable potential. As domestic seafood consumption grows and processing industries seek to add value for both local and export markets, the demand for more efficient scaling equipment is expected to gradually increase, presenting a long-term opportunity for suppliers offering robust and cost-effective solutions.

Middle East & Africa

The market in the Middle East & Africa is nascent and developing, with demand primarily driven by coastal nations with active fishing industries and growing foodservice sectors, such as Turkey, South Africa, Saudi Arabia, and the UAE. The region heavily relies on imports for both seafood and processing equipment. Demand for fish scalers is largely concentrated in manual and basic electric models, catering to local fish markets, hotels, and restaurants. The market is constrained by factors including limited local manufacturing, reliance on imports which increases costs, and fragmented cold chain infrastructure which affects the scale of processing operations. In the Gulf Cooperation Council (GCC) countries, the high-end hospitality sector and imported processed seafood reduce the immediate need for large-scale local processing equipment. However, several governments are initiating policies to develop domestic aquaculture and reduce food import dependency, which could stimulate future demand for processing machinery, including scalers. Growth is expected to be gradual, with progress tied to economic diversification plans, infrastructure development, and the stabilization of the fisheries management framework in key African nations.
